Episode 8 Context: A Climactic Finale
Season 3, which premiered on June 16, 2025, has followed the Russellsâ rise in New York society, with Bertha orchestrating Gladysâ marriage to the Duke to secure social prestige. Episode 7, âEx-Communicated,â ended with a shocking assassination attempt on George Russell (Morgan Spector), setting up a tense finale. Episode 8, directed by Salli Richardson-Whitfield and written by Fellowes, resolves Georgeâs fate while advancing key subplots: Berthaâs Newport ball, Peggy Scottâs (DenĂ©e Benton) engagement, and Marian Brookâs (Louisa Jacobson) romance with Larry Russell (Harry Richardson).
